Rated 3 out of 5 stars
Simple setup and configuration... Too simple
||Posted . Owned for 1 month when reviewed.This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.The TP-Link Deco router looks sleek and was very simple to configure. For most individuals with basic Internet needs, it would satisfy most needs. My primary issues are two parts: 1. While the router boasts of 2.4/5 GHz support, both signals are broadcast as a single SSID. This means that if you connect a device that supports both bands, the device will determine which to use. 2.4 will give the stronger signal, but suffer a limit on nadeidth speeds. In my case, many connections defaulted to the 2.4, causing my speed to cap out at around 80 Mbps rather than the 450 Mbps I get with the 5 GHz signal. The only way to split out the 2.4 and 5 GHz frequencies is to setup the guest network with the alternate frequency and set both SSIDs to.be discreetly 2.4 or 5 GHz. This brings me to the second problem. 2. The number is SSID is limited to the primary and guess network. The needs in my WiFi environment is to.have a discrete internal WiFi for 2.4 GHz and 5 GHz, I'm addition to a guest WiFi. Since I must use the "guest WiFi" to host one of the discrete frequencies as an internal SSID, I am unable to setup and actual guest WiFi. If not for these two primary issues, I would have likely kept the product and would have been very pleased. The 3 stars is for its simplicity and easy setup. It loses two stars for the amount on control provided. An additional note is that within the router setup, it does allow for extra Internet security at the router, such as malware site blocking, it comes at an additional subscription cost while some other routers provide those as base features of the router. I would probably recommend if advanced configuration is not needed and the additional security features are not a concern.

Posted .Hello Ben
It is very common for Mesh Systems to use a combined network ID to provide network traffic needs. At first your concerns, especially with older legacy devices, was quite common. TP-Link has addressed this in 2 ways. 1. In most models we now include an IoT network that can be set to either 2.4 or 5 GHz and is intended to put your IoT devices in a segregated network. 2. We included a feature of not only prefered node but preferred band which directs a client to that specific node or band.
